'''A tool to validate YAML files against the JSON-Schema schemas.

This wraps Python `jsonschema` module so that YAML schemas can be understood
and YAML data can be validated.

Usage: yaml-jsonschema SCHEMA INPUT1 [INPUT2, ...]

'''


import jsonschema
import yaml

import sys


schema_file = sys.argv[1]
input_files = sys.argv[2:]


with open(schema_file) as f:
    schema = yaml.load(f)


for input_file in input_files:
    with open(input_file) as f:
        data = yaml.load(f)

    try:
        jsonschema.validate(data, schema)
        print("%s: valid" % input_file)
    except jsonschema.ValidationError as e:
        # Print 'e' instead of 'e.message' for more information!
        print("%s: %s" % (input_file, e.message))
